> You don't have to start over if the upload did not fail in the middle of
> a file, but failed right after a file. It may seem unlikely, but I've
> had these failures way more often than failures in the middle of a file.
> 
> So if it did not fail in the middle of a file, you can manually upload
> the rest of the files with whatever ftp client you like (when you use
> the ftp upload queue), you just have to make sure to only upload the
> changes file at the end.
> 
> I've also experienced that the ssh upload queue does not fail that often
> at all as the ftp upload queue does for big packages...

I actually never experienced problems that were not due to my DSL
connection, which means they can happen at any time. In which case I'd
dcut the last file and continue the upload. But when that happens in the
middle of a file that takes 30 minutes to transfer...
